Brittany Hudson
About Brittany Hudson
Brittany Hudson is a Clinic Manager and Physical Therapist with extensive experience in various healthcare settings. She currently manages a clinic at CORA Physical Therapy in Byron, Illinois, and has a strong background in physical therapy and rehabilitation.
Current Role at CORA Physical Therapy
Brittany Hudson serves as the Clinic Manager and Physical Therapist at CORA Physical Therapy in Byron, Illinois. She has held this position since 2024, contributing to the clinic's operations and patient care. In her role, she focuses on delivering high-quality, evidence-based, and patient-centered care, ensuring that clients receive the support they need to regain mobility and improve their quality of life.
Previous Experience in Physical Therapy
Brittany Hudson has extensive experience in physical therapy, having worked at various organizations. She was a Physical Therapist at Athletico from 2022 to 2024 in Oregon, Illinois, and previously served as a Physical Therapist at Orthopedic Rehab Specialists from 2021 to 2022 in Dixon, Illinois. Additionally, she gained experience as a Student Physical Therapist at St. Ambrose University from 2019 to 2021 in Davenport, Iowa.
Educational Background in Physical Therapy
Brittany Hudson achieved her Doctor of Physical Therapy from St. Ambrose University, where she studied from 2019 to 2021. Prior to this, she studied at Northern Illinois University, focusing on Physical Therapy from 2016 to 2018. Special Interests and Areas of Focus
Brittany Hudson has a special interest in vestibular rehabilitation, orthopedics, and treating neurological conditions. She works closely with clients to help them regain mobility, optimize function, and improve their overall quality of life. Earlier Career and Coaching Experience
Before specializing in physical therapy, Brittany Hudson worked in various roles that contributed to her professional development. She served as a Rehabilitation Technician at Midwest Orthopaedic Institute from 2017 to 2018 and as an Assistant Women's Soccer Coach at Heartland Community College from 2015 to 2016.
